Contractor is working on tunnels that were bad, expects to be done in the spring. Port is negotiating with UPRR on the track from Cordes to Coquille (UP still owns except for the swing bridge - the lease with CORP for this first has to be terminated). No RFP yet, but eventually there will be one for a contract operator. Latest target was to be running trains by thrid quarter of 2010, but there is a ton oftrack and bridge work ($millions) that is supposed to be done first and no grant money awarded to do it. Rail traffic from Vaughn and Noti is being trucked to reload, trucking subsidized by the Port. This was cheaper than finding a temporary operator for 17 miles Eugene-Vaughn at low traffic levels.
